在信息化飞速发展的时代,文件传输作为信息交换的关键一环,扮演着举足轻重的角色。FTP(File Transfer Protocol)网站作为文件传输的主要平台之一,能够高效地实现文件在互联网上的传输与共享。本文将详细介绍如何以2003服务器系统为例,搭建一个FTP网站。
FTP网站搭建前的准备工作
1. 了解服务器环境:确认服务器硬件配置,包括存储空间、网络带宽等。了解所使用的服务器系统为2003版的具体情况。
2. 准备软件:选择适合FTP网站的软件工具进行搭建。包括但不限于支持FTP协议的服务器软件,以及可以方便地管理和查看文件的客户端软件。
3. 域名或IP地址准备:如果条件允许,建议为FTP网站申请一个域名。若无域名,可暂时使用服务器的IP地址进行测试和调试。
FTP网站的搭建步骤
1. 安装FTP服务器软件:在服务器上安装FTP服务器软件,并进行必要的配置。
2. 设置用户权限:为不同用户设置不同的访问权限,包括上传、下载、删除等操作权限。
3. 配置传输协议:根据需求设置FTP的传输模式(主动模式或被动模式),确保文件传输的稳定性和效率。
4. 测试连接:使用FTP客户端软件测试与服务器的连接,确保可以正常登录和传输文件。
FTP网站的安全设置
1. 设置防火墙规则:配置服务器防火墙,确保只有合法的IP地址可以访问FTP网站。
2. 密码安全:为避免密码泄露,建议使用强密码策略,并定期更换密码。
3. 文件安全:限制文件访问权限,确保未经授权的用户无法查看或修改重要文件。
4. 数据备份:定期对服务器上的重要文件进行备份,以防止数据丢失或损坏。
FTP网站的日常维护与管理
1. 定期更新:保持软件版本和协议的更新,以提高网站的稳定性和安全性。
2. 文件管理:对服务器上的文件进行分类整理和存储,便于查找和访问。
3. 安全审计:定期检查服务器日志和安全策略执行情况,确保无安全漏洞和非法访问行为。
4. 用户管理:对用户进行管理,包括添加新用户、删除无效用户等操作。